Protect Your Investment: The Importance Of Insurance For Fine Art

Investing in fine art can be a rewarding endeavor. Whether you’re a seasoned collector or just beginning to acquire pieces for your personal enjoyment, it’s crucial to understand the importance of protecting your valuable assets through insurance. Fine art insurance provides coverage for damage, loss, theft, and a variety of other risks that could potentially harm your collection. In this article, we will explore the benefits of insuring your fine art and why it is essential for any art enthusiast.

One of the primary reasons to invest in insurance for fine art is to protect your investment. Fine art pieces can be worth millions of dollars, and the thought of losing them due to unforeseen circumstances can be devastating. Whether it’s damage from a natural disaster, theft, or accidental mishaps, having insurance coverage ensures that you will be compensated for the full value of your artwork in the event of a loss. Without insurance, you run the risk of facing financial ruin if something were to happen to your collection.

Another important aspect of fine art insurance is liability coverage. If you display your art in public spaces or lend it to museums or galleries, you could be held liable for any damage or loss that occurs while the artwork is in someone else’s possession. Having insurance for fine art will provide you with the necessary protection against any potential legal claims that may arise due to unforeseen circumstances. This can give you peace of mind knowing that you are financially protected in case of any mishaps involving your artwork.

In addition to protecting your investment and liability coverage, fine art insurance also offers coverage for restoration and conservation. Fine art pieces require proper care and maintenance to preserve their value and beauty. If your artwork sustains any damage, insurance can cover the costs associated with restoring or conserving the piece to its original condition. This ensures that your artwork remains in optimal condition and retains its value over time.

Furthermore, insurance for fine art provides coverage for transit and temporary storage. If you need to transport your artwork to a different location or store it temporarily, insurance can protect your pieces against any risks that may arise during transit or storage. This includes damage from accidents, theft, or other unforeseen events that could occur while your artwork is in transit or in storage. With insurance coverage, you can rest assured that your artwork is protected no matter where it is located.
